1. Origins in Iga: The Birthplace of Ninja Culture

Hattori Hanzo was born in Iga Province, a region pivotal in the development of ninjutsu. Often painted as a birthplace for mythical ninja clans, Iga was where Hanzo learned the subtle arts of stealth and espionage. The rugged terrain, mixed with dense forests, provided a natural training ground for the cunning tactics that Hanzo would become famous for. 3. The Ninja Spy Network and His Role in the Sengoku Period

During the Sengoku period, Hanzo served as a key intelligence provider to the Tokugawa clan. His exceptional skills in espionage helped maneuver through the chaos of civil wars. As a ninja, Hanzo thrived on gathering information and sabotaging opponents.
